gpt4 book ai didi

telegram - 如何使用telegram API代码?

转载 作者:行者123 更新时间:2023-12-03 06:22:53 30 4
gpt4 key购买 nike

我在https://my.telegram.org/apps中注册并获得了api_hash和api_id以及公钥,现在我想使用这个函数https://core.telegram.org/method/auth.sendCode

auth.sentCode#efed51d9 phone_registered:Bool phone_code_hash:string send_call_timeout:int is_password:Bool = auth.SentCode;
auth.sentAppCode#e325edcf phone_registered:Bool phone_code_hash:string send_call_timeout:int is_password:Bool = auth.SentCode;
---functions---
auth.sendCode#768d5f4d phone_number:string sms_type:int api_id:int api_hash:string lang_code:string = auth.SentCode;

查询示例

(auth.sendCode "79991234567" 1 32 "test-hash" "en")
=
(auth.sentCode
phone_registered:(boolFalse)
phone_code_hash:"2dc02d2cda9e615c84"
)

d16ff372 3939370b 33323139 37363534 00000001 00000020 73657409 61682d74 00006873 e77e812d
=
2215bcbd bc799737 63643212 32643230 39616463 35313665 00343863 e12b7901

如何使用此查询示例?

这个二进制文件是什么? ==>“d16ff372 3939370b 33323139 ....”

最佳答案

您无法直接开始向 Telegram 发送查询。创建 api_hash 和 api_id 是开始使用 Telegram API 的基本步骤。希望您知道 Telegram 使用自己的协议(protocol),称为“MTProto”。您可以在 Telegram 官网获取详细说明。

根据 Telegram 协议(protocol),客户端和服务器使用 Diffie-Hellman 算法共享“授权 key ”(用于加密和解密)。示例请参见https://core.telegram.org/mtproto/samples-auth_key 。成功创建授权 key 后,我们可以开始调用 Telegram API,即 RPC 查询。

您也可以引用https://github.com/ex3ndr/telegram-api以便实现。

示例中的十六进制数据只是按照算法进行的查询。

关于telegram - 如何使用telegram API代码?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32546440/

30 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com